文章

83

粉丝

0

获赞

0

访问

6.3k

头像
2014年计算机学科专业基础综合试题 - 第45题回答
计算机组成原理
发布于2025年10月7日 17:40
阅读数 70


评分及理由

(1)得分及理由(满分1分)

学生回答R2的内容为1000,与标准答案一致,得1分。

(2)得分及理由(满分3分)

学生正确计算出数据区容量为512B,得1分。但在计算指令Cache命中率时,学生得出命中率为5/6,这是错误的。标准答案指出,程序段P共有6条指令,在1000次循环中总共执行6000次指令访问,仅第一次访问发生缺失,命中率为(6000-1)/6000≈99.98%。学生没有考虑循环次数,仅基于单次循环中的6条指令计算命中率,逻辑错误,因此扣2分。本小题最终得1分。

(3)得分及理由(满分7分)

学生指出第3条指令可能发生缺页异常,正确,得1分。读磁盘次数为1次,正确,得2分。但学生回答第1、4条指令可能发生溢出异常,标准答案仅指出第4条指令可能发生溢出异常,第1条指令(加法指令用于地址计算)不会发生溢出异常,因此存在逻辑错误,扣2分。对于读TLB次数,学生回答“读TLB N次”,其中N未明确,但根据上下文应为1000,而标准答案为1001次(因第一次访问A[0]时,缺页处理后会重新查TLB),学生未考虑缺页导致的额外TLB访问,逻辑错误,扣2分。本小题最终得3分。

题目总分:1+1+3=5分

登录查看完整内容


登录后发布评论

暂无评论,来抢沙发